How to Test Soil Drainage

Discover the Best Way to Test Soil Drainage with These Simple Tips

Testing soil drainage is an important step in ensuring healthy plant growth. It helps to determine whether the soil can hold the right amount of water and nutrients for plants to thrive. Here are the steps to test soil drainage:

Step 1: Choose a location
Choose a location in your garden where you want to test the soil drainage. You can choose an area where you plan to grow plants or an area where you suspect the soil drainage might be poor.

Step 2: Dig a hole
Dig a hole in the chosen location that is about 12 inches deep and 6 inches wide. Ensure that the sides of the hole are straight and not slanting.

Step 3: Fill the hole with water
Fill the hole with water and let it drain completely. Ensure that the water has drained completely before proceeding to the next step.

Step 4: Refill the hole with water
Refill the hole with water and time how long it takes for the water to drain completely. You can use a stopwatch or a timer to keep track of the time.

Step 5: Record the time
Record the time it takes for the water to drain completely. This will help you determine the soil drainage rate.

Step 6: Interpret the results
If the water drains in less than an hour, the soil drainage is good. If it takes more than an hour for the water to drain, the soil drainage is poor. If the water does not drain at all, the soil is likely to be compacted, and you may need to add organic matter to improve soil drainage.

Step 7: Take necessary actions
Based on the results of the test, take necessary actions to improve soil drainage. If the soil drainage is poor, you can add organic matter such as compost, peat moss, or well-rotted manure to improve the soil structure.
